Transaction 8b520b9a6232ba0b177b20a157e46ca1b5281d73debdfe5c4260b81dec1ff992

30 Input
2 Outputs
  • 8b520b9a6232ba0b177b20a157e46ca1b5281d73debdfe5c4260b81dec1ff992:0
  • value  606534
    address  3FUTShxSEuy1f3xbChods1jy3r2Bxc4baY
  • 8b520b9a6232ba0b177b20a157e46ca1b5281d73debdfe5c4260b81dec1ff992:1
  • value  2491823641
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s